Description
PLP_Snyder530 is a potent papain-like protease (PL pro) inhibitor that induces conformational changes in SARS-CoV-2 papain-like protease, thereby inhibiting SARS-CoV-2 replication; it can be used for SARS-CoV-2 research [1].
In vitro
PLP_Snyder530 induces conformational changes primarily in the BL2' region, enhancing its activity against PL pro [1].
Chemical Properties
Molecular Weight372.46
FormulaC24H24N2O2
